Learning Objectives
Upon completion of the COPHP program, students will be able to:
- Identify and assess community assets, health problems, and needs.
- Efficiently find, evaluate, and synthesize evidence from multiple sources (literature, key informants, data, etc.) to inform problem solving.
- Engage and mobilize communities.
- Intervene to improve the health of communities.
- Evaluate health programs.
- Develop and analyze health policy.
- Plan, implement, and manage public health programs.
- Work productively in teams.
- Communicate effectively to community and professional audiences.
